Name : ghc-true-name
| |
Version : 0.1.0.2
| Vendor : openSUSE
|
Release : 1.1
| Date : 2017-04-06 17:53:37
|
Group : System/Libraries
| Source RPM : ghc-true-name-0.1.0.2-1.1.src.rpm
|
Size : 0.06 MB
| |
Packager : http://bugs_opensuse_org
| |
Summary : Template Haskell hack to violate module abstractions
|
Description :
< http://tvtropes.org/pmwiki/pmwiki.php/Main/IKnowYourTrueName Knowing a true name gives one power over its owner>.
A Template Haskell hack to get unexported \'Name\'s―be they types, data constructors, record fields or class methods―a slightly less unsafe way to violate another module\'s abstractions than \'unsafeCoerce\'.
A few < https://github.com/liyang/true-name/blob/master/sanity.hs quick examples>.
I\'m too lazy to keep a changelog, but I do write < https://github.com/liyang/true-name/commits/master detailed commit messages>.
|
RPM found in directory: /vol/rzm3/linux-opensuse/distribution/leap/42.3/repo/oss/suse/x86_64 |